Nakamichi EX II Cassette Description

The Nakamichi EX II is a high-quality audio cassette tape designed for professional and enthusiast use. Manufactured between 1983 and 1989, this cassette tape is renowned for its superior sound quality and durability. It is a Type I cassette, utilizing TDK's Super Ferric formulation, which offers defined treble and great bass, making it compatible with a wide range of cassette decks and Walkmans.

Nakamichi EX II Technical Specifications

  • Relative Sensitivity: +1.6 dB
  • THD at Dolby Level: 0.85%
  • MOL400(1%): +0.9 dB
  • MOL400(3%): +4.9 dB
  • MOL1k(3%): +4.2 dB
  • SOL10k: -4.1 dB
  • Bias Noise: -52.9 dB, -56.3 dB(A)
  • Dynamic Range: 61.2 dB
